    Mumbai, July 21: The new Sebi margin framework will deal a severe blow to the stock market trading activity as it will directly impact the market turnover. Regulator's move to bring in a new margin framework will directly impact the intra-day turnover both in cash as well as the derivatives market of the stock exchange. The National Stock Exchange (NSE) has the largest share of turnover in both the segments (over 95 per cent).
